By the time I set out for my cruise I had quite a collection of Lilla Rose flexi clips. I also brought the headband Linda sent me for the original review. I’ve found the flexi clips quite as useful on the cruise ship as they are in everyday life. When I want to dress up, such as for formal nights, I wear the fancy beaded ones with dangles. For more active adventures like the water slides on the Carnival Breeze I tend to pick the ones without the danglies.

I pretty much wore the flexi clips from morning to night every day of the cruise. I even went on an all-day shore excursion that went from windy, rainy mountains to a camel farm, and all sorts of sights in between and wore the same clip to dinner back on the ship without having to readjust it or anything.
I wore the headband to dinner a couple nights too. It is easy to use and keeps my ears from sticking out through my hair as well as adding a bit of bling to my outfit.
